Obituary for Lantie M. Cole, Sr. Lantie M. Cole, Sr.
Retired Former Heavy Equipment Operator Also Was Bartender At The Greenbrier Hotel

Lantie M. Cole, Sr., age 85, of White Sulphur Springs, West Virginia passed away Wednesday, March 25, 2020 at White Sulphur Springs Center of complications from dementia.

Lantie was born September 11, 1934 at Alvon, WV, a son of the late Melvin Arthur and Lilly May Fifer Cole.

He was a heavy equipment operator for Vecellio & Grogan Contracting Company and later was a bartender at the Greenbrier Hotel.

He attended White Sulphur Springs Baptist Church.
